How does the story about jeans explain cultural diffusion?

The story of jeans illustrates cultural diffusion by showing how a simple garment evolved from workwear in the American West to a global fashion staple. Originally designed for miners in the 19th century, jeans spread to various cultures through media, trade, and globalization, adapting in style and meaning along the way. This transformation highlights how an item can transcend its origins, reflecting and influencing diverse cultural identities worldwide. Ultimately, jeans symbolize the interconnectedness of cultures and the dynamic nature of fashion.


What was the first name for jeans?

The first name for jeans was "waist overalls." This term was used in the late 19th century to describe the sturdy trousers made from denim, which were originally designed for laborers. The term "jeans" eventually emerged as the fabric and style gained popularity, especially after being adopted by various cultural movements and fashion trends.

Why are jeans globalised?

Jeans are globalized due to their versatility, comfort, and universal appeal, making them a staple in many cultures around the world. The rise of fast fashion and global supply chains has facilitated the mass production and distribution of jeans, allowing them to be easily accessible. Additionally, jeans have been popularized through media and celebrity endorsements, creating a shared cultural identity that transcends borders. This combination of practicality, affordability, and cultural significance has solidified jeans as a global fashion phenomenon.
